What is the Individualized Family Service Plan (IFSP)?
The Individualized Family Service Plan (IFSP) serves as a crucial early intervention form that addresses the specific needs of children with developmental delays or disabilities. This document outlines a child's current developmental concerns and the services required to enhance their growth. Typically used in various situations, such as addressing profound developmental difficulties, the IFSP plays a fundamental role in ensuring that families receive the appropriate support for their child’s unique development journey.
The IFSP combines parental insights and professional evaluations to create a structured plan tailored for the child, highlighting its importance in early childhood development.
Purpose and Benefits of the Individualized Family Service Plan
The IFSP is pivotal for families, providing a personalized approach to early intervention that caters specifically to children’s developmental needs. It ensures that children receive the right services to promote their growth by facilitating communication between families and service providers.
Some of the advantages include:
-
Tailored services catering to individual developmental challenges.
-
Involvement of parents in the planning process, ensuring their insights inform the intervention.
-
Increased access to resources and support networks necessary for family assistance.
Who Needs the Individualized Family Service Plan?
The primary users of the IFSP include parents, evaluators, interventionists, and early intervention official designees. Each role plays a significant part in the completion and utilization of the plan, ensuring that all perspectives are considered in the child’s development.
Common situations that warrant the use of an IFSP include:
-
Parents identifying potential developmental delays in their child.
-
Healthcare providers recommending further evaluation based on observed behaviors.

Who is eligible to fill out the Individualized Family Service Plan?
Eligibility typically includes parents or guardians of children with developmental delays or disabilities, as well as qualified early intervention professionals involved in the child's education and care.
What documents are usually required when completing the IFSP?
While it may vary by state, common supporting documents include medical evaluations, developmental assessments, and consent forms from parents or guardians.
Is there a deadline for submitting the IFSP?
Deadlines vary based on state regulations and individual circumstances. It is advisable to submit the form as soon as possible to ensure timely services for the child.
